About Fochville Time Zone

Fochville, South Africa uses Africa/Johannesburg, the standard time zone for South Africa and much of the country’s business activity. Its official offset is UTC+2, which keeps local time aligned with Johannesburg, Pretoria, and the broader Gauteng economic corridor where mining services, manufacturing, transport, and regional administration all operate on the same clock.

Fochville, South Africa does not observe daylight saving time, so the offset stays at UTC+2 throughout the year. That makes scheduling simpler for cross-border work because the time relationship with cities like London, Dubai, and New York does not shift seasonally from the South African side, even though those locations may change their clocks at different times of the year.

Because South Africa sits in the same general time band as parts of central and eastern Africa, Fochville, South Africa often lines up more closely with business hours in nearby regional markets than with the Americas or East Asia. For international coordination, that means early morning in Fochville, South Africa is often practical for Middle East calls, while late afternoon can be better for Europe and late-night or very early-morning planning is usually needed for the US East Coast.

Fochville City Details

Fochville, South Africa has a population of 62,416, making it a smaller urban center compared with South Africa’s largest metros, but still significant for local commerce and regional services. Its coordinates are -26.48862°, 27.49387°, placing it in Gauteng Province in the inland economic belt west of Johannesburg, an area connected to mining, freight movement, and commuter trade routes.

The local currency is the South African Rand (ZAR), which is the standard currency for everyday spending, business transactions, and domestic pricing across South Africa. The country dialing code is +27, which is important when setting up international calls, sending SMS verification codes, or formatting contact details for travel and business directories.

Time Differences from Fochville

In standard time, Fochville, South Africa is 7 hours ahead of New York, 2 hours ahead of London, 7 hours ahead of Tokyo, 9 hours ahead of Sydney, and 2 hours ahead of Dubai. These differences are especially useful for planning meetings across finance, software, shipping, and customer support teams that work across multiple continents.

A practical example: when it is 9:00 AM in Fochville, South Africa, it is 2:00 AM in New York, 7:00 AM in London, 4:00 PM in Tokyo, 6:00 PM in Sydney, and 11:00 AM in Dubai. That means a Fochville, South Africa morning standup is convenient for Dubai, manageable for London later in the morning, and usually too early for New York.

For another planning example, a 3:00 PM meeting in Fochville, South Africa lands at 8:00 AM in New York and 1:00 PM in London. That window is often a strong choice for transatlantic coordination because it catches New York in the morning and London in the afternoon without pushing Fochville, South Africa into the evening.
